(Airdate: 6.17.25)
On today’s episode the devastating flash floods in West Virginia, where up to four inches of rain fell in just 30 minutes, killing five and leaving three missing. A tourist in Italy snapped a selfie that destroyed a Swarovski-crystal-covered Van Gogh tribute chair—then fled the museum. Meanwhile in Barcelona, frustrated locals squirted unsuspecting tourists with water pistols during a protest over gentrification and rising rent. And in Washington, D.C., it's still illegal to publicly call someone a coward for refusing a duel. Yes, really.
